Independent Tamil cinema is defined by its autonomy. These films are typically produced outside the established studio system, allowing filmmakers to explore niche, unconventional, or socially relevant themes without the pressure to include mandatory songs or fight scenes.
One of the defining features of contemporary Tamil indie films is their deep rootedness in local culture and politics. Directors like Pa. Ranjith, Mari Selvaraj, and Vetrimaaran—who started with modest budgets—paved the way for independent creators to explore complex themes such as caste discrimination, rural economy, and systemic oppression. Newer indie filmmakers are taking this further, capturing the nuances of specific sub-cultures, dialects, and marginalized communities with documentary-like authenticity. In recent years, the Tamil film industry—often called Kollywood—has witnessed a quiet but powerful revolution beyond its mainstream, star-driven blockbusters. This movement, sometimes referred to by discerning audiences as or simply Tamil independent cinema , prioritizes storytelling, realism, and artistic expression over commercial formulas.
